How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Mount Ida?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Mount Ida Studio Apartments | $717 | $525 | $1,400 |
| Mount Ida 1 Bedroom Apartments | $932 | $375 | $1,775 |
Mount Ida 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,083 | $700 | $2,120 |
| Mount Ida 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,726 | $820 | $2,500 |
